Complete Technical Specifications
Zoll SurePower 8019-0535-01 Technical Data | |
---|---|
Battery Chemistry | Lithium-Ion (Li-Ion) |
Voltage | 10.8 Volts |
Capacity | 5.8 Amp Hours |
Weight | 1.7 lbs (0.77 kg) |
Energy Density | 4X greater than traditional NiCd chemistry |
Compliance | FDA Approved for Medical Use |
OEM Part Number | 8019-0535-01 (Genuine Zoll OEM) |
Charge Cycles | 400+ full charge cycles with superior capacity retention |
Charging Time | Approximately 4 hours (fully depleted to full charge) |
Charging Temperature | 15°C to 35°C (59°F to 95°F) |
Operating Temperature | 0°C to 50°C (32°F to 122°F) |
Storage Temperature | -30°C to 70°C (-22°F to 158°F) |
Service Life | 3-5 years with monthly maintenance charging |
Warranty | 1 Year Free Replacement Warranty |

Professional Installation Best Practices
- 1. Pre-Installation Verification: Power down defibrillator completely before battery removal - hot-swapping can corrupt on-board memory and trigger false diagnostic errors requiring factory reset
- 2. Latch Engagement Sequence: Insert battery until audible click confirms proper seating, then verify latch indicator shows secure position - partial engagement causes intermittent power and "Service Battery" warnings
- 3. Initial Calibration Cycle: Allow defibrillator to perform automatic battery recognition and calibration (takes 2-3 minutes) - interrupting this process reduces runtime accuracy by up to 15%
- 4. Maintenance Documentation: Record installation date and initial self-test results in equipment log - establishes baseline for monthly charging protocol and warranty tracking
Critical Maintenance Requirements
Proper Maintenance Protocol (Non-Negotiable):
- After Each Use: Recharge immediately following any deployment - partial charges do not harm lithium-ion chemistry
- Monthly Preventive Charging: Connect to charger even if unused - maintains calibration accuracy and prevents deep discharge damage
- Charge Cycle Documentation: Maintain Battery Recharge Record for regulatory compliance and predictive replacement planning
- Temperature Compliance: Only charge within 59°F to 95°F range - charging outside this window reduces capacity by 20-30% permanently
Warning: Failure to follow monthly charging protocol voids warranty and can reduce battery life by 40-50%. Set calendar reminders for maintenance charging.

Compatible Zoll Defibrillator Models:
R Series: All R Series ALS defibrillator/monitor configurations
E Series: All E Series models including E Series with Rectilinear Biphasic technology
AED Pro: All AED Pro configurations with Real CPR Help technology
Part Number: Direct replacement for Zoll OEM #8019-0535-01

Questions From Our Technical Support Calls
Q: "My Zoll shows 'Calibrate Battery' message after installation. Is something wrong?"
A: No, this is normal. The SurePower's on-board memory needs 2-3 minutes to synchronize with your defibrillator after installation. Complete the automatic calibration cycle without interruption. If the message persists beyond 5 minutes, verify the battery is fully seated and latched - 90% of persistent calibration errors result from incomplete latch engagement.
Q: "How accurate is the runtime indicator during actual emergency use?"
A: Based on our field data from 3,200+ installations, the runtime indicator remains within 5-8% accuracy throughout the battery's service life when monthly charging protocol is followed. During extended resuscitations (20+ minutes), customers report the countdown provides critical decision-making data about when to switch to backup equipment - significantly more useful than percentage indicators that require mental calculation under stress.
Q: "Can I skip monthly charging if the battery shows full capacity?"
A: No. Monthly charging maintains calibration accuracy in the on-board memory system. Skipping charges causes the runtime indicator to drift from actual capacity - within 6 months of irregular charging, accuracy degrades to 15-20% error. This defeats the primary advantage of SurePower technology. Set non-negotiable calendar reminders for the first of each month.
